3-ACETAMIDO-5-CARBOXYBENZENEBORONIC ACID 98

Base Information Edit
  • Chemical Name:3-ACETAMIDO-5-CARBOXYBENZENEBORONIC ACID 98
  • CAS No.:108749-15-1
  • Molecular Formula:C9H10BNO5
  • Molecular Weight:222.993
  • Hs Code.:2931900090
  • Mol file:108749-15-1.mol
3-ACETAMIDO-5-CARBOXYBENZENEBORONIC ACID 98

Synonyms:3-ACETAMIDO-5-CARBOXYBENZENEBORONIC ACID 98;3-Acetamido-5-carboxybenzeneboronic acid 98%;(3-Acetamido-5-carboxy)phenylboronic acid

Chemical Property of 3-ACETAMIDO-5-CARBOXYBENZENEBORONIC ACID 98 Edit
Chemical Property:
  • Melting Point:240-243℃ 
  • Refractive Index:1.593 
  • PSA:106.86000 
  • Density:1.43 g/cm3 
  • LogP:-0.90400 
  • Storage Temp.:2-8°C
